﻿html, body, div, h1, h2, h3, h4, h5, h6, ul, ol, dl, li, dt, dd, blockquote, pre, form, fieldset, table, th, td, span{padding:0;margin:0;}
*{
	font-family: "微软雅黑";
}
a{
	text-decoration: none;
}
body{
	background: #f6f6f6;
}
.j1{
	width: 100%;height: 50px;background: #E89756;color: #fff;font-size: 22px;text-align:center;line-height: 50px;
}
.j2{
	width: 100%;height: 40px;line-height: 40px;box-sizing: border-box;padding: 0 3%;align-items: center;display: flex;justify-content: space-between;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;font-size: 14px;color: #000;background: #F6F6F6;
}
.j2 img{
	width: 24%;vertical-align: middle;margin-top: -4px;display: block;
}
.j3{
	width: 92%;margin: auto;overflow: hidden;
}
.j4{
	margin: 20px 0;width: 100%;height: 30px;line-height: 30px;border-radius: 30px;background: #E6E6E6;
}
.j4 img{
	width: 20px;display: inline-block;margin-right: 6px;vertical-align: middle;margin-left: 16px;margin-top: -4px;
}
.j5{
	display: inline-block;height: 30px;line-height: 30px;background: none;font-size:16px;color: #000;text-indent: 4px;border: none;width: 74%;
}
.j6{
	padding: 20px 0;width: 100%;box-sizing: border-box;display: flex;flex-direction: row;justify-content: space-between;flex-wrap: wrap;
}
.j7{
	width: 25%;height: auto;text-align: center;overflow: hidden;margin-bottom: 10px;
}
.j7 img{
	max-width: 60%;display: block;margin: 0 auto;
}
.j8{
	width: 100%;height: 30px;margin-top: 10px;line-height: 30px;font-size: 16px;color: #000000;
}
.j9{
	width: 100%;overflow: hidden;box-sizing: border-box;display: flex;flex-direction: row;justify-content: space-between;flex-wrap: nowrap;
}
.j9 a{
	width: 48%;display: block;
}
.j9 img{
    width: 100%;
}
.j10{
	margin-top: 10px;width: 100%;display: block;
}
.j11{
	height:60px;
}
.j12{
	width: 100%;height: 50px;box-sizing: border-box;display: flex;flex-direction: row;justify-content: space-between;flex-wrap: nowrap;
	background: #fff;position: fixed;bottom: 0;
}
.j13{
	width: 50%;height: 50px;line-height: 50px;text-align: center;font-size: 16px;color: #000;font-weight: 700;
}
.j13 img{
	width: 20px;vertical-align: middle;margin-right: 6px;margin-top: -4px;
}
.j13 a{
	color: #000;
}
.j14{
	width: 100%;height: 78px;overflow: hidden;margin-bottom: 20px;
}
.j15{
	height: 78px;width: 28%;overflow: hidden;float: left;border-radius: 8px;
}
.j15 img{
	width: 100%;height: 100%;display: block;
}
.j16{
	height: 78px;width: 68%;float: left;margin-left: 4%;
}
.j17{
	width: 100%;height: 30px;line-height: 30px;font-size: 16px;color: #404040;text-overflow: ellipsis;white-space: nowrap;overflow: hidden;font-weight: 700;
}
.j177{
	width: 100%;height: 30px;line-height: 30px;font-size: 16px;color: #E89756;text-overflow: ellipsis;white-space: nowrap;overflow: hidden;font-weight: 700;
}
.j18{
	width: 100%;height: 48px;line-height: 24px;font-size: 15.5px;color: #6f6f6f;display: -webkit-box;-webkit-box-orient: vertical;-webkit-line-clamp: 2;overflow: hidden;
}
.j188{
	width: 100%;height: 24px;line-height: 24px;font-size: 14px;color: #6f6f6f;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;
}
.j19{
	width: 100%;margin-top: 30px;text-align: center;
}
.j19 a{
	font-size: 15px;color: #000;padding: 0 6px;
}
.select{
	color: #E89756!important;
}
.j20{
	height: 240px;width: 100%;overflow: hidden;
}
.j20 img{
	width: 100%;height: 100%;display: block;
}
.j21{
	width: 100%;padding-bottom: 10px;border-bottom: 1px solid #DADADA;padding-top: 20px;
}
.j22{
	height: 40px;line-height: 40px;font-size: 18px;color: #363636;font-weight: 700;
}
.j23{
	width: auto;float: right;padding: 0 16px;height: 30px;line-height: 30px;text-align: center;font-size: 14px;color: #fff;background: #E89756;
	border-radius: 4px;margin-top: 5px;
}
.j24{
	height: 30px;line-height: 30px;font-weight: 700;font-size: 14px;color: #363636;
}
.j24 img{
	width: 20px;margin-right: 6px;vertical-align: middle;margin-top: -4px;
}
.j25{
	line-height: 26px;font-size: 16px;color: #696969;
}
.j25 p{
	line-height: 30px;margin: 0;
}
.j25 img{
	max-width: 100%;display: block;margin: 10px auto 10px;
}
.j26{
	width: 100%;height: 90px;overflow: hidden;margin-bottom: 20px;
	border-bottom: 1px solid #DBDBDB;
}
.j27{
	width: 100%;height: 52px;line-height: 27px;display: -webkit-box;
-webkit-box-orient: vertical;
-webkit-line-clamp: 2;font-size: 16px;color: #e89756;
overflow: hidden;font-weight: 700;
}
.j28{
	height: 30px;line-height: 30px;font-size: 14px;color: #868686;
}
.j29{
	width: 92%;padding-top: 16px;overflow: hidden;margin: auto;
}
.j30{
	font-size: 18px;color: #363636;line-height: 32px;font-weight: 700;
}
.j31{
	font-size: 14px;color: #868686;line-height: 24px;height:24px;
}
.j32{
	color: #6b6b6b;font-size: 16px;line-height: 32px;margin-top: 16px;
}
.j32 p{
	line-height: 26px;
}
.j32 img{
	max-width: 100%;display: block;margin: 10px auto ;
}
.j33{
	width: 90%;margin: 20px auto;overflow: hidden;
}
.j34{
	height: 80px;width: 100%;overflow: hidden;margin-bottom: 20px;
}
.j35{
	width: 24%;height: 80px;float: left;overflow: hidden;border-radius: 16px;
}
.j35 img{
	width: 100%;height: 100%;
}
.j36{
	width: 50%;margin-left: 4%;float: left;height: 80px;
}
.j37{
	width: 100%;height: 30px;font-size: 16px;color: #404040;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;
}
.j38{
	width: 100%;height: 26px;font-size: 14px;color: #6f6f6f;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;
}
.j39{
	width: 100%;height: 26px;font-size: 14px;color: #0e9cde;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;
}
.j40{
	width: 22%;height: 80px;float: right;text-align: center;align-items: center;display: flex;justify-content: center;
}
.j40 img{
	max-width: 60%;vertical-align: middle;
}
.j41{
	width: 100%;display: block;
}
.j42{
	width: 72%;height: 80px;float: right;overflow: hidden;
}
.j43{
	width: 100%;height: 26px;font-size: 16px;color: #404040;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;font-weight: 700;line-height: 26px;
}
.j44{
	width: 100%;height: 40px;line-height: 20px;display: -webkit-box;
-webkit-box-orient: vertical;margin-top: 6px;
-webkit-line-clamp: 2;font-size: 15px;color: #6f6f6f;
overflow: hidden;
}
.j45{
	width: 100%;/*display: flex;justify-content: flex-start;flex-wrap: nowrap;*/
}
.j46{
	width: 30%;height: 40px;box-sizing: border-box;line-height: 40px;text-align: center;margin-bottom: 14px;border-radius: 6px;font-size: 16px;border: 1px solid #dadada;color: #3f3f3f;margin-right: 3%;float: left;
}
.j47{
	border-color: #E89756;background: #E89756;color: #fff;
}
.j48{
	width: 100%;overflow: hidden;
}
.j49{
	width: 33.3333%;height: auto;padding: 16px 0 10px;border: 1px solid #CDCDCD;float: left;box-sizing: border-box;
}
.j50{
	height: 50px;width: 100%;text-align: center;display: flex;justify-content: center;align-content: center;
}
.j50 img{
	max-width: 40%;height: auto;
}
.j51{
	height: 40px;line-height: 40px;text-align: center;font-size: 16px;color: #404040;margin-top: 10px;font-weight: 700;
}
.j52{
	box-sizing: border-box;width: 48%;height: auto;border-radius: 4px;border: 1px solid #D6D7DC;overflow: hidden;float: left;margin-right: 2%;margin-bottom: 14px;padding-bottom: 10px;
}
.j53{
	width: 100%;height: 150px;border-bottom:1px solid #D6D7DC;overflow: hidden;
}
.j53 img{width: 100%;height: 100%;}
.j54{
	box-sizing: border-box;font-weight: 700;width: 100%;height: 30px;line-height: 30px;font-size: 16px;color: #3f3f3f;padding: 0 6px;overflow: hidden;text-overflow: ellipsis;white-space: normal;
}
.j55{
	width: 100%;height: 30px;overflow: hidden;color: #e89756;font-size: 12px;line-height: 30px;text-indent: 10px;
}
.j55 span{
	font-size: 16px;font-weight: 700;
}
.j56{
	float: right;width: 14px;margin-top: 8px;margin-right: 6px;
}
.j57{
	line-height: 50px;border-bottom: 1px solid #CDCDCD;color: #3f3f3f;font-size: 16px;text-indent: 20px;font-weight: 700;
}
.j58{
	color: #e89756;font-size: 12px;float: right;margin-right: 20px;
}
.j58 span{
	font-size: 16px;font-weight: 700;
}
.j59{
	width: 100%;height: 140px;position: relative;overflow: hidden;margin-bottom: 16px;
}
.j59 img{
	width: 100%;height: 100%;
}
.j60{
	position: absolute;top: 0;left: 0;background: rgba(0,0,0,0.4);width: 100%;line-height: 140px;height: 100%;text-align: center;color: #fff;font-weight: 700;font-size:25px;
}
.j61{
	width: 100%;display: flex;justify-content: space-between;
}
.j62{
	width: 50%;height: 30px;line-height: 30px;border: 1px solid #DADADA;display: block;color: #404040;font-size: 14px;text-indent: 6px;background: #fff;
}
.j63{
	width: 100%;height: 78px;padding-bottom: 10px;border-bottom: 1px solid #DBDBDB;overflow: hidden;margin-bottom: 16px;
}
.j64{
	color: #404040;height: 26px;line-height: 26px;font-size: 15px;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;
}
.j65{
	float: left;width: 30%;height: 78px;
}
.j65 img{
	width: 100%;height: 100%;
}
.j66{
	width: 66%;float: left;margin-left: 4%;height: 78px;
}
.j67{
	color: #e89756;height: 30px;line-height: 30px;font-size: 18px;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;
}
.j68{
	width: 76%;height: 40px;overflow: hidden;float: right;
}
.j69{
	text-indent: 8px;color: #000000;height: 40px;line-height: 40px;font-size: 14px;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;font-size: 14px;
}
.j70{
	width: 96%;border-radius: 6px;height: 30px;line-height: 30px;text-align: center;font-size: 14px;color: #fff;margin: 20px auto 0;background: #E89756;
}
